@@ -509,14 +509,22 @@ parse_inaddr_arpa_address(const char *address, struct in_addr *in)
 * do that for us.)
 *
 * If we have a cached answer, send the answer back along <b>exitconn</b>'s
 * attached circuit.
 * circuit.
 *
 * Else, if seen before and pending, add conn to the pending list,
 * and return 0.
 *
 * Else, if not seen before, add conn to pending list, hand to
 * dns farm, and return 0.
 *
 * Exitconn's on_circuit field must be set, but exitconn should not
 * yet be linked onto the n_streams/resolving_streams list of that circuit.
 * On success, link the connection to n_streams if it's an exit connection.
 * On "pending", link the connection to resolving streams.  Otherwise,
 * clear its on_circuit field.
 */
/* XXXX020 Split this into a helper that checks whether there is an answer,
 * and a caller that takes appropriate action based on what happened. */
